Dan Wolfe is a scholar working on Atmospheric Science, Oceanography and Global and Planetary Change. According to data from OpenAlex, Dan Wolfe has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 271 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Atmospheric Science, 4 papers in Oceanography and 3 papers in Global and Planetary Change. Recurrent topics in Dan Wolfe’s work include GNSS positioning and interference (2 papers), Atmospheric chemistry and aerosols (2 papers) and Ocean Acidification Effects and Responses (2 papers). Dan Wolfe is often cited by papers focused on GNSS positioning and interference (2 papers), Atmospheric chemistry and aerosols (2 papers) and Ocean Acidification Effects and Responses (2 papers). Dan Wolfe coll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Sweden. Dan Wolfe's co-authors include Yehuda Bock, Peng Fang, S. I. Gutman, Michael Bevis, Barbara Brooks, Paul E. Johnston, Matthew D. Shupe, Peggy Achtert, Dominic J. Salisbury and Joseph Sedlar and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Climate, Geophysical Research Letters and Atmospheric chemistry and physics.
